For data recovery professionals, PC-3000 is the industry gold standard. However, installing it is not a simple "next-next-finish" process. It is a tightly integrated hardware-software ecosystem that requires specific preparation.
Installing PC-3000 is a deliberate, technical process that assumes you understand ATA commands, drive firmware, and Windows kernel drivers. Expect to spend 1–2 hours on a clean installation, plus another hour testing with known-good "donor" drives. Once running, however, it becomes the most powerful tool for repairing firmware, unlocking encrypted drives, and imaging failing media.
Pro tip: Always image the drive first (using PC-3000’s Data Extractor) before attempting any repairs. And never – ever – connect a drive with valuable data to the standard motherboard SATA port once PC-3000 is installed. pc3000 install
